You will be updated with latest job alerts via emailGENERAL NATURE OF WORK: This position performs skilled and semiskilled secretarial work in the Engineering Division of the Public Service Department. An employee in this class is responsible for assisting with a variety of clerical and administrative tasks including reporting filing and data entry. Duties are performed under the direction of the Public Service Director and City Engineer.
EQUIPMENT & JOB LOCATION: This position requires basic knowledge of office equipment including personal computer typewriter calculator copier fax machine telephone bookbinding machine and general office equipment. The primary work site is the Beavercreek City Hall.
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S EXAMPLES OF DUTIES:
Any one position may not include all of the duties listed nor do the listed examples include all duties which may be found in all positions in this class.
Types various letters memorandums and reports.
Completes service requests using office software and distributes electronically to appropriate personnel.
Answers incoming telephone calls and directs them to the appropriate personnel.
Establishes and maintains various departmental files.
Enters permits for street opening street sweeping rightofway and grading.
Maintains various departmental logs and lists.
Creates files and maintains various departmental records.
Schedules appointments for the Public Service Director City Engineer Assistant City Engineer and Construction Inspectors.
Prepares requisitions tracks purchase orders and processes invoices for the Engineering Division.
Purchases and manages office supplies.

DESIRABLE KNOWLEDGE SKILLS AND ABILITIES:
General knowledge of the occupational hazards and corresponding safety precautions necessary for the safe performance of assigned duties.
Specific knowledge of the use of personal computers and computer software including word processing spreadsheets and email.
Ability to establish and maintain effective working relationships with City officials other City employees and the general public.
Ability to maintain records efficiently and accurately.
Ability to operate office equipment such as a copier calculator telephone fax machine postage meter and general office equipment.
Proficiency in computer programs including Microsoft Word Excel and Outlook.
Knowledge of Microsoft PowerPoint is preferred.
Ability to understand and execute oral and written directions.
Ability to maintain records prepare reports and perform other necessary clerical and/or administrative duties.
Ability to deal firmly tactfully and courteously with the general public.
Ability to work under the general direction of the City Engineer and Public Service Director.
DESIRABLE TRAINING AND EXPERIENCE:
High school diploma or equivalent certificate supplemented by considerable experience in clerical work; or any combination of training and experience which provides the desired knowledge skills and abilities.
Previous experience with other public agency(s) is preferable.
NECESSARY SPECIAL REQUIREMENTS:
Possession of or ability to promptly obtain a valid Ohio Drivers License.
Ability to work other than normal working hours as necessary.
